Maria Bamford, Nick Kroll, Greg Fitzsimmons, And Eugene Mirman
Maria Bamford reflects on life at the office, Fabrice Fabrice stands in for Nick Kroll, Greg Fitzsimmons examines pet adoption, and Eugene Mirman recalls odd protest signs.

Mary Lynn Rajskub, Matt Braunger, Hari Kondabolu, and Brian Posehn
Mary Lynn Rajskub describes an invasive TSA search, Hari Kondabolu questions vegan soul food, Matt Braunger loves prank calls, and Brian Posehn will gladly smoke with fans.

Pete Holmes, Hannibal Buress, Matt McCarthy, and Janeane Garofalo
Hannibal Buress weighs in on being an uncle, Pete Holmes grapples with living in New York City, Matt McCarthy discusses rock 'n' roll icons, and Janeane Garofalo talks aging.

Maria Bamford, Hannibal Buress, Amy Schumer, and Marc Maron
Maria Bamford gets free therapy from operators, Hannibal Buress reflects on aging, Amy Schumer discusses her dad's new marriage, and Marc Maron can't figure out his phone.

Nick Kroll, Chris Hardwick, Matt Braunger, and Kristen Schaal
Chris Hardwick explains nerds fight, Nick Kroll doesn't care for cats, Matt Braunger talks about baby names, and Kristen Schaal's parents join her for a dramatic reenactment.

Chris Hardwick, Mary Lynn Rajskub, Greg Fitzsimmons, And Paul F. Tompkins
Chris Hardwick reflects on the South, Mary Lynn Rajskub discusses her surprise pregnancy, Greg Fitzsimmons knows why America is hated, and Paul F. Tompkins rates cosplay.
